              Had some hours on this one over the weekend; including some games with MrBubbles from here. There is something quite fantastic with blasting bugs and robots and UFO's out of the sky! On the face of it, it shouldn't be much cop. Dodgy graphics and frame rate issues, but in coop with people shouting EDF EDF! it's an orgy of retro shooting action. I tried this on 360, but felt it would be better suited to coop play (had no one to play local split screen with) and now I realise why the game clicks for some of peeps on here. Short and sweet diversions into mayhem. Just what I needed.
